About Owatonna Senior High
Owatonna Senior High serves 1,494 students in grades 9-12 with a student-teacher ratio of 17.8:1, supported by 84 full-time equivalent teachers. This regular public school ranks #933 out of 2,027 Minnesota high schools, placing it in the 54th percentile statewide with a MySchoolScout rating of 5.8 out of 10. Academically, the school shows mixed performance with 53% of students achieving proficiency or above in English Language Arts and Reading, while 47% meet proficiency standards in mathematics.
These results suggest opportunities for continued academic growth and development across core subject areas. The school draws from a stable community where the median household income reaches $80,313 and the median home value is $222,200. With 30% of area residents holding bachelor's degrees or higher and a relatively low poverty rate of 8.7%, families in this ZIP code of nearly 30,000 residents generally enjoy economic stability.

Performance Trends
Math proficiency has declined from 52% (2019) to 47% (2022). Reading/ELA proficiency has declined from 61% (2019) to 53% (2022).
